Earlier Titanic, Certificate of Discharge, William Edwards
Earlier ship named Titanic - a rare Certificate of Discharge issued to Seaman William Edwards, following his discharge from the ship as an able bodied seaman on 4 January 1890. Edwards was 29 years old at the time of discharge and had served on Titanic since 4 November 1889. This earlier Titanic was built in Belfast in 1888. A steel-hulled steamship owned by the Ulidian Steamship Navigation Company Ltd. of 9 Station Street, Belfast, the ship was 280 feet in length and 1016 tons
